Output 033f2f6b590e90ac7ee7f55fa52433dadec7396ea0670bb49cd735f3aff0ea9e:3

value
4356895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f626549436a2823e48a2b724347efe902ae2e6ee OP_EQUAL
address
3Q8Y4yZU1Fch3cXBrBattDUDKice6E5PNA
transaction
033f2f6b590e90ac7ee7f55fa52433dadec7396ea0670bb49cd735f3aff0ea9e